Grand Bend confrontation leads to charges

A 31-year-old from Hensall faces assault and break and enter charges following an alleged confrontation in Grand Bend.

Lambton OPP and EMS were contacted after an incident took place at a residence on Main Street, Monday, October 4, at 2:15 a.m.

Officers were told an individual had forcibly entered a residence and assaulted two individuals after a verbal confrontation.

The victims sustained minor injuries and the accused was located and taken into custody without incident.

Rohit Aggarwal was charged with break and enter at a house to commit an indictable offence, assault, and assault with a weapon.

Aggarwal was released from custody and is scheduled to appear in court January 24.
